Taylor Hall (born November 14, 1991) is a Canadian professional ice hockey left winger for the Chicago Blackhawks of the National Hockey League (NHL). He was the first overall pick in the 2010 NHL Entry Draft selected by the Edmonton Oilers.
Nov 14, 1991 · Taylor Hall is a left wing who was born in Calgary, ALTA and drafted by Edmonton Oilers in 2010. He played for six NHL teams from 2010 to 2024 and won the Hart Trophy in 2017-18.
